About First Media Tbk.

PT First Media Tbk (the Company) was established on January 6, 1994, based on Notarial deed No. 37 of B.R.A.Y. Mahyastoeti Notonagoro, SH, under the name of PT Safira Ananda.

About Pelat Timah Nusantara Tbk.

PT Pelat Timah Nusantara Tbk (PT Latinusa) was the first company in Indonesia that produces high-quality tinplate with international standards. PT Latinusa was founded on August 19, 1982 under the Company Act No.45, drawn up before Imas Fatimah, SH, and the current majority shareholder is the Japanese consortium consisting of Nippon Steel Corporation, Mitsui Co.. Ltd.., Nippon Steel Trading Co.., And Metal One. Nippon Steel Corporation is also the provider of our main raw material, Tin Mill Black Plate (TMBP), so the availability of raw materials is always guaranteed.
